mysql字段名大小写

更新时间:02-03 教程 由 沉苍 分享

MySQL字段名大小写问题是在数据库开发中常见的一个问题。MySQL对于字段名是区分大小写的,这意味着如果你在代码中写的字段名和在MySQL中定义的字段名大小写不一致,那么会出现错误,MySQL无法找到该字段。所以,正确的写法应该是保持一致,要么都大写,要么都小写。如果你使用了大小写不一致,你需要注意以下几点。

首先,MySQL在Linux和Unix平台是区分大小写的,但是在Windows平台不是,这给开发带来了很大的不便。因此,在Windows平台中,建议将所有字段名都统一使用小写或大写来避免这种问题。

其次,如果你在MySQL中定义的是大小写敏感的表名或字段名,可以使用反引号(`)将字段名或表名包含起来,这样不论大小写都可以正常访问。例如:

SELECT `UserName` FROM `user` WHERE `UserID`=1;

上面的代码将正常运行,即使在MySQL中定义的表名为"user",而不是"User"。

最后,如果你在代码中使用了大小写敏感的表名和字段名,请确保你的开发团队、测试人员和部署人员都清楚这个规则。同时,除了表名和字段名,索引名、函数名、存储过程名等名称也要统一大小写。

声明:关于《mysql字段名大小写》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2253714.html